Philanthropy Manager

Job description

Harris Hill are delighted to be working with one of the UK’s leading children’s charity in their search for a Philanthropy Manager.

The Individual Major Giving team is responsible for maximising the long term support of all new and existing individual donors capable of giving gifts of £5,000 to £1m+ with an overall target of around £1.4m a year.

Homebased within the Midlands with travel required throughout region (including Nottingham, Leicester, Birmingham areas).

Main responsibilities:

  • Develop relationships and deliver income from those supporters/potential supporters for whom you are responsible.
  • Support the delivery of new giving propositions.
  • Ensure the strength of the Major Giving department prospect pipeline.
  • Carry out research through a range of sources, to obtain relevant information that can contribute to proposals, applications, donor strategies and fundraising communications.

Person Specification:

  • The ability to confidently make successful major gift requests and/or win new business through face to face interactions.
  • Written communication skills to analyse, interpret and present complex information to influence others successfully.
  • Excellent interpersonal skills to operate and negotiate successfully with colleagues and external stakeholders at all levels.
  • Strategic thinking to create and implement fundraising strategies.
  • Personal experience of securing support/business from wealthy individuals or organisations, preferably through face to face interactions.
  • A track record of demonstrating strategic thinking, initiative and creativity to achieve desired outcomes
